What Does a Sleep Therapist Do?
A sleep therapist specializes in detecting and dealing with rest conditions. These professionals are frequently trained in cognitive-behavioral techniques and various other restorative techniques to improve sleep patterns and total health and wellness. They deal with both the behavioral and emotional facets of rest conditions, making their approach all natural and thorough.
Secret responsibilities of a rest specialist include:
- Conducting analyses to identify rest conditions.
- Creating tailored treatment plans for concerns such as sleep wake problem.
- Using cognitive-behavioral treatment for sleeplessness (CBT-I).
- Addressing way of living elements that add to inadequate sleep.
- Working with care with various other specialists like sleep problem physicians or family doctors.
Common Sleep Disorders Treated by a Sleep Therapist
A rest specialist is geared up to take care of a vast array of sleep-related issues. Allow's take a more detailed take a look at several of one of the most common conditions they can aid with:
1. Rest Wake Disorder
This disorder includes an inequality in between your body's biological rhythm and the exterior environment, typically bring about difficulties in maintaining a routine sleep routine. A rest specialist can aid you straighten your body clock via light therapy, behavioral changes, and relaxation techniques.
2. Narcolepsy Treatment
Narcolepsy is a neurological condition that causes excessive daytime sleepiness and sudden muscle weakness (cataplexy). A rest specialist jobs closely with a rest medicine medical professional to develop an administration strategy, which may include behavioral methods and medicine modifications.
3. Parasomnia Treatment
Parasomnias are turbulent sleep actions, such as sleepwalking, problems, or sleep chatting. While these habits can be disturbing, they are treatable. A rest specialist commonly employs strategies to recognize triggers and reduce episodes, especially with rest talking treatment or various other targeted treatments.
4. Hypersomnia Treatment
Hypersomnia entails too much sleepiness during the day, also after a complete night's rest. A sleep therapist reviews possible underlying causes, such as lifestyle elements, medical problems, or psychological stress, and establishes strategies to take care of excessive sleepiness.
5. Sleeplessness
One of one of the most common rest disorders, sleeplessness is characterized by trouble falling or remaining asleep. CBT-I, delivered by an sleep problems physician or rest specialist, is one of one of the most reliable treatments offered.
Just How Sleep Therapists Approach Treatment
The work of a sleep specialist entails various evidence-based methods customized to the one-of-a-kind needs of each individual. Below are several of one of the most common methods utilized in rest treatment:
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y for Insomnia (CBT-I)
CBT-I is a keystone of rest treatment. It focuses on determining and altering assumed patterns and actions that hinder rest. For instance, you might:
- Develop a consistent bedtime routine.
- Learn relaxation techniques to manage pre-sleep stress and anxiety.
- Reframe unfavorable thoughts about sleep.
Lifestyle and Behavioral Modifications
A sleep specialist might advise adjustments to your everyday routines, such as:
- Avoiding high levels of caffeine or square meals before bed.
- Establishing a relaxing bedtime regimen.
- Limiting screen time in the night.

Self-Help Tips to Complement Sleep Therapy
While dealing with a sleep specialist, you can take on these self-help methods to enhance your sleep wellness:
- Stick to a Sleep Schedule: Go to bed and awaken at the same time everyday, even on weekends.
- Develop a Sleep-Friendly Environment: Keep your bed room cool, dark, and quiet.
- Exercise Relaxation Techniques: Deep breathing, meditation, or progressive muscular tissue leisure can help you unwind prior to bed.
- Monitor Your Sleep Habits: Keep a journal to track your rest patterns and recognize triggers.
- Limitation Stimulants: Avoid caffeine and pure nicotine in the hours leading up to bedtime.
